The Role of Farm Tractors in Enhancing Crop Productivity in Colombia
Colombia, known for its rich agricultural heritage, has been making significant strides in enhancing crop productivity through the use of farm tractors. These powerful machines have revolutionized the way farmers cultivate their land, increasing efficiency and ultimately leading to higher yields.
One of the key roles of farm tractors in Colombia’s agriculture is land preparation. Before the advent of tractors, farmers had to rely on manual labor or animal power to plow their fields. This process was not only time-consuming but also physically demanding. With the introduction of tractors, farmers can now effortlessly plow large areas of land in a fraction of the time it used to take. This has allowed them to expand their cultivation areas and increase their overall productivity.
In addition to land preparation, farm tractors also play a crucial role in planting and seeding. These machines are equipped with specialized attachments that can accurately sow seeds at the desired depth and spacing. This precision planting ensures optimal seed germination and reduces the need for manual thinning or replanting. By using tractors for planting, farmers can save both time and resources, resulting in higher crop yields.
Furthermore, farm tractors are instrumental in crop maintenance activities such as fertilization and pest control. These machines can be fitted with sprayers and spreaders, allowing farmers to efficiently apply fertilizers and pesticides to their crops. The ability to cover large areas quickly and evenly ensures that the crops receive the necessary nutrients and protection from pests. This not only improves crop health but also minimizes the risk of yield loss due to nutrient deficiencies or pest infestations.
Harvesting is another area where farm tractors have made a significant impact on efficiency. Traditionally, farmers had to manually harvest their crops, which was a labor-intensive and time-consuming process. With the introduction of tractor-mounted harvesters, farmers can now mechanize the harvesting process. These harvesters can efficiently cut, collect, and transport crops, significantly reducing the time and effort required. This allows farmers to harvest their crops at the optimal time, ensuring maximum yield and quality.
The benefits of farm tractors in Colombia’s agriculture extend beyond crop productivity. These machines also contribute to the overall sustainability of farming practices. By reducing the reliance on manual labor and animal power, tractors help alleviate the physical strain on farmers and improve their overall well-being. Additionally, the use of tractors reduces the need for excessive tilling, which can lead to soil erosion and degradation. This promotes sustainable land management practices and helps preserve the long-term fertility of the soil.

The adoption of farm tractors in Colombian agriculture has not been without its challenges. The initial cost of purchasing a tractor can be significant, making it inaccessible for many small-scale farmers. However, the government and various agricultural organizations have been working to address this issue by providing financial assistance and promoting cooperative farming models. These initiatives have helped smaller farmers gain access to tractors, enabling them to benefit from the increased efficiency and profitability that these machines offer.
